Broom 415 OS

The 415 is a popular model in the Offshore range, designed with full planing hulls for fast offshore cruising. The all-round transom seating of the 415 maximises the aft deck space and there are built in steps for access from the transom.

With the shower unit moved to the port quarter in the master cabin, the staircase can be moved further to port, giving a larger saloon space to starboard than on the similarly sized 42 CL. The standard layout is for a galley and dinette, although on some boats the dinette has been removed to make a larger forward guest cabin. The forward head has double doors allowing it to be accessed as an en-suite from the forward cabin or from the main cabin.

Typical engine configuration is twin Yanmar diesels from 260-440HP.

415 plan
LOA:41ft 2in / 12.5m
Beam:13ft 6in / 4.11m
Draught:4ft 3in / 1.29m
Min. Air Draught:11ft 0in / 3.35m
Hull/Deck:GRP
Hull Form:Planing
Cruise Speed:20 knots
Max. Speed:32 knots
Fuel Capacity:2 x 125 gals / 568 ltrs
Water Capacity:110 gals / 500 ltrs
Build Period:2000 – 2005
Number Built:12
Previous Model:41
Successor Model:
Market Value:£250,000 – 300,000
